In this Letter, two chiral triangular macrocycles based on Tröger’s base scaffold were synthesized by a one-pot stereoselective Yamamoto coupling reaction. The stereoisomers were resolved by chiral HPLC and they showed persistent chiroptical properties. X-ray crystallographic analysis revealed that the molecules of one of the stereoisomers, (S,R,R)-MC, were packed into a two-dimensional planar supramolecular organic framework via multiple π···π stacking, [C–H···N], and [C–H···π] interactions between the Tröger’s base scaffolds. On the other hand, the 1:1 racemic mixture, (S,R,R)-MC and (R,S,S)-MC, displayed a one-dimensional polymer chain-like packing structure.
